- (continued from previous page)What is the strongest thing in the world?
A snail becasue he carries his house on his back.
How is a shoe makers shop like hell?
Because there are so many bad soles.
What wig can’t a barber shave?
And ear wig.
What is the herring worth when it is half eaten?
It is worth turning.- Collector
